Varnupė ('crow-river', formerly , ) is a village in Kėdainiai district municipality, in Kaunas County, in central Lithuania. According to the 2011 census, the village had a population of 11 people. It is located from Josvainiai, on the left bank of the Šušvė river. The Josvainiai Forest is located nearby.
